1. Starter Part:
- The cost of a new starter for a 2002 Toyota Camry can range from approximately $100 to $300. The price can vary depending on the brand, quality, and features of the starter.
2. Labor Cost:
- The labor cost for starter replacement can vary significantly based on the mechanic's hourly rate and the complexity of the job. On average, it may take around 2-3 hours to replace a starter in a 2002 Toyota Camry. Assuming an hourly labor rate of $100, the labor cost could be around $200 to $300.
3. Additional Costs:
- There might be additional costs associated with the starter replacement, such as fluids (e.g., oil), gaskets, or bolts that may need to be replaced during the process. These additional costs can vary and should be factored into the total cost.
Therefore, the total cost to replace a starter in a 2002 Toyota Camry could range from approximately $300 to $600, including the cost of the starter part, labor, and any additional expenses.
